BANJA LUKA, MARCH 19 /SRNA/ - Republika Srpska Prime Minister Savo Minić has stated he is aware of the complex situation faced by transporters and proposed that a meeting with representatives of the Logistika BiH Consortium be held on Monday, March 23, at the Government seat.
Given that the energy situation is becoming increasingly complex day by day, Minić believes that the common goal is to find a joint solution that would ensure the regular functioning of the economy and the livelihood of transporters.
He proposed hosting a meeting with representatives of the Logistika BiH consortium, to be held on Monday, March 23, at 10:00 a.m. at the Government of Republika Srpska, it was announced on the Government's X account.
Minić believes it is necessary for all relevant institutions in Republika Srpska, the Federation of BiH, the Council of Ministers, and others who can contribute to a solution to be involved in resolving the problem.
He stressed that he is fully aware of the complex situation in which transporters from Republika Srpska and the Federation of BiH find themselves.
The Logistika BiH consortium announced today that transporters will organize a protest on Monday, March 23, due to restrictions on the stay of professional drivers from BiH in Schengen Area countries, which has effectively denied them the right to work.
